**About the JOLONG AUSTRALIA (SA) PTY LTD**

JOLONG AUSTRALIA (SA) PTY LTD is a professional provider of window and door systems, delivering one-stop solutions tailored to both residential and commercial projects. We offer high-quality, customizable options to meet a wide range of requirements. As part of the JOLONG Group (established in 1992), we bring over 30 years of industry experience to the Australian market.

In 2025, we proudly launched our new Australian headquarters in Adelaide, located at 1239-1245 South Road, St Marys SA 5042. This 3,500 sqm purpose-built facility features integrated operations, a high-end showroom, and advanced manufacturing equipment. It stands as one of South Australia's premier door and window production centres and marks a key milestone in our commitment to local production and long-term growth in Australia.

**About the role**

With production operations ramping up, we are actively expanding our team and currently seeking a skilled Mechanical Engineering Technician to play a key role in bringing our newly installed equipment into full operation and ensuring overall production readiness.

As part of our growing team in Adelaide, you will work closely with our engineering department staff to support the setup, manufacturing, and assembly of aluminium and uPVC window and door systems. Your contribution will be essential to JOLONG AUSTRALIA (SA) PTY LTD’s next stage of local manufacturing growth.

**Key Responsibilities**:

- Maintain, calibrate, and troubleshoot door and window production equipment, including cutting machines, CNC machining centers, corner assembly units, and glass processing lines.
- Fabricate and assemble aluminium and uPVC window and door systems according to technical specifications and quality standards.
- Conduct mechanical performance tests, such as operating force and repeated opening and closing to ensure compliance with industry standards.
- Perform precision assembly of core components such as multi-point locking systems and friction hinges, and sliding mechanisms.
- Assist engineering technologist in the prototyping and testing of new products such as energy-efficient window and door systems and smart door control mechanisms.
- Inspect assembled components and finished products to verify dimensional accuracy and functional performance.
- Record production data and test results, and assist in drafting technical documentation and process instructions.
- Support joint efforts to diagnose and address technical challenges in order to streamline production workflows.
- Follow safety procedures and participate in regular equipment maintenance and workshop upkeep.

**Qualifications and Skills**
- Certificate III or higher qualification in Mechanical Engineering, Manufacturing Technology, or a related field.
- Minimum 3 years of hands-on experience in mechanical assembly, equipment maintenance, or production support, preferably in the window and door manufacturing industry.
- Proficient in CNC machining, cutting, forming, and assembly processes for aluminium and uPVC components.
- Proven experience in mechanical performance testing.
- Experience with precision tools, measuring instruments, and quality inspection procedures.
- Strong troubleshooting skills with the ability to identify and resolve mechanical and technical issues.
- Ability to work both independ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ced, team-oriented setting.
